Intended Use

This power unit is only suitable for Bosch Multi-tool attach-
ments and intended for private gardening.

Declaration of Conformity

We declare under our sole responsibility that the product de-
scribed under "Technical data" is in conformity with the fol-
lowing standards or standardization documents: EN 60335
according to the provisions of the directives 2006/95/EC,
2004/108/EC, 2006/42/EC, 2000/14/EC.
Heavy Duty Trimmer Attachment
2000/14/EC: Guaranteed sound power level 96 dB(A).
Equipment category: 33
Pole Hedgecutter Attachment
2000/14/EC: Guaranteed sound power level 103 dB(A).
Equipment category: 25
Pole Pruner Attachment
2000/14/EC: Guaranteed sound power level 107 dB(A).
Equipment category: 25

Noise/Vibration Information

The following information is applicable for the attachment op-
erated by the power unit.
Pole Pruner Attachment
Measured sound values determined according to EN ISO
11680.
Typically the A-weighted noise levels of the product are:
Sound pressure level 84.5 dB(A); sound power level
104.5 dB(A). Uncertainty K =2.5 dB.
